Output 64466dda5c896a9b8931b26fb32bfeb222d0d4d465b936472328522759f5fc04:10

value
1961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82afe2d94ca5424f8406bc0cde6cab44d0e4b6cb OP_EQUAL
address
3Dc2UGGpy7TYFkbVn8SnULdSuARigyRFcd
transaction
64466dda5c896a9b8931b26fb32bfeb222d0d4d465b936472328522759f5fc04
confirmations
59363
spent
true